Molecular Dynamics and Physical Stability of Amorphous Anti-Inflammatory Drug: Celecoxib
Katarzyna Grzybowska,Marian Paluch,A. Grzybowski,Zaneta Wojnarowska,Lukasz Hawelek,K. Kolodziejczyk,K. L. Ngai +6 more
TL;DR: It is found that celecoxib is kinetically a fragile glassformer, contrary to the conclusion reached by others from thermodynamic fragility, and the structural relaxation seems to be responsible for devitrification of celecoxIB if stored at room temperature ∼293 K.

Relaxation Dynamics and Crystallization Study of Sildenafil in the Liquid and Glassy States
K. Kolodziejczyk,Marian Paluch,Katarzyna Grzybowska,A. Grzybowski,Zaneta Wojnarowska,Lukasz Hawelek,Jerzy Zioło +6 more
TL;DR: It is established that the amorphous sildenafil is resistant to recrystallization at temperatures below the glass transition temperature Tg during the experimental period of its storage, however, it easily undergoes cold crystallization at T > Tg.

Decoupling of conductivity relaxation from structural relaxation in protic ionic liquids and general properties.
Zaneta Wojnarowska,K. Kolodziejczyk,Krzysztof J. Paluch,Lidia Tajber,Katarzyna Grzybowska,K. L. Ngai,Marian Paluch +6 more
TL;DR: This study shows that the ion conductivity relaxation becomes increasingly faster than the structural relaxation as the glass transition temperature Tg is approached, and shows that it can be rationalized within the framework of the Coupling Model.
